Punjab Makes Public Safety App Mandatory for All Schools

The Punjab School Education Department has made it compulsory for all schools to install a public safety mobile app.

This rule applies to both government and private schools across Punjab.

📱 Which Schools Must Install the App?

According to official instructions:

  • Schools in A, A+ and B categories must install the app
  • Teachers and school heads must register within the given time
  • Following this order is now required without delay

The aim is to improve safety and monitoring in schools.

âť“ Why This Step Was Taken

The department took this action because:

  • Many schools had not installed the app
  • There were concerns about security and lack of proper monitoring

Now, the government wants all schools to follow the same safety system.

🏫 Orders for District Authorities

District Education Officers (DEOs) have been told to:

  • Make sure the rule is followed immediately
  • Check schools in their areas
  • Send regular progress reports

No delays will be accepted.

⚠️ Warning of Action

The government has clearly warned:

  • Schools that do not follow the rule may face strict action
  • Responsible staff can also be held accountable

This shows the government is serious about this decision.

📊 Monitoring System

The Monitoring and Evaluation Wing will:

  • Check app installation and registration
  • Prepare progress reports
  • Track which schools are following the rules

This will help ensure proper implementation.
